Overview

The TE Connectivity EP-VEP-M12-GR-F is a high-performance M12 connector designed for industrial automation, networking, and harsh-environment applications. Engineered for reliability, this connector ensures secure and durable connections in demanding environments. Its robust construction and precise design make it ideal for industrial Ethernet, fieldbus, and sensor applications. The EP-VEP-M12-GR-F supports high-speed data transmission and is compatible with various industrial protocols, ensuring seamless integration into automation systems. With its IP67 rating, this connector provides protection against dust and water ingress, making it suitable for outdoor and industrial settings.
